Ride to release first album in 20 years
Legendary shoegazers Ride are currently in the studio working on their first record in over two decades.

Producer Erol Alkan is at the helm - he revealed the news on social media, with reps confirming the news. Ride's most recent studio record, Tarantula, was released in 1996.
The Oxford-based outfit reunited for a series of headline shows and festival dates in 2014, and last year celebrated the 25th anniversary of seminal debut Nowhere.
London-based Alkan has produced with Late Of The Pier, Mystery Jets, and The Long Blondes in the past - he's also a prolific remixer, promoter, and artist in his own right.
